Why is a surface that feels dry after a leak in Downtown Whitewater often still dangerously wet?

Surface dryness is a poor indicator of structural dryness. Moisture migrates into porous materials like wood and drywall, creating high vapor pressure that drives it deeper. The IICRC S500 standard of care requires drying to a psychrometric equilibrium of 40 Grains Per Pound (GPP) at 70°F for this region, a condition measured with professional hygrometers, not touch.

What is the difference between 'Grey Water' and 'Black Water' in an insurance claim, and how can I lower my premium?

Category 2 'Grey Water' contains significant contamination from appliances or clean water that has sat untreated. Category 3 'Black Water' is grossly contaminated from sewage or flooding. Insurance payouts and protocols differ drastically.
